What is the C3151 Air Compressor Regulator?
The C3151 Air Compressor Regulator is a device designed to control the pressure of compressed air in an air compressor system. It ensures that the pressure remains at a consistent and safe level, protecting both the equipment and the user. This regulator is known for its reliability and durability, making it a popular choice among many users.
Common Questions about the C3151 Air Compressor Regulator
How does the C3151 Air Compressor Regulator work? The C3151 regulator operates by using a diaphragm or a piston to control the flow of air through the system. As the pressure increases, the regulator opens to allow more air to flow, and as the pressure decreases, it closes to reduce the flow. This maintains a stable pressure level throughout the system.
What are the benefits of using the C3151 Air Compressor Regulator? Using the C3151 regulator offers several benefits, including:
- Enhanced safety: By maintaining a consistent pressure level, the regulator reduces the risk of equipment damage and personal injury.
- Improved performance: A stable pressure ensures that your air tools and equipment operate efficiently and effectively.
Extended equipment lifespan: By protecting your equipment from excessive pressure, the regulator can help extend its lifespan.

How do I install the C3151 Air Compressor Regulator? Installing the C3151 regulator is a relatively straightforward process. Most users can do it themselves with basic tools. Here's a general guide:
- Turn off the power to your air compressor.
- Disconnect the pressure gauge or other components from the air line.
- Attach the regulator to the air line, ensuring a tight connection.
- Reconnect the pressure gauge or other components.
- Test the regulator to ensure it's functioning correctly.
Buying Tips for the C3151 Air Compressor Regulator
- Check the pressure rating: Make sure the regulator's pressure rating matches your air compressor's requirements.
- Consider the connection type: The C3151 regulator comes with various connection types, so choose one that is compatible with your air compressor.
- Look for durable materials: A high-quality regulator is made from durable materials like brass, which can withstand the pressure and temperature of compressed air.
- Check the warranty: A reputable manufacturer will offer a warranty on their products, giving you peace of mind.
